    Monitoring, Evaluation, Adaptation, Research and Learning (MEARL) Director, Empower Nigeria Proposal

    Proposal Summary:

    • DT Global seeks a Monitoring, Evaluation, Adaptation, Research and Learning (MEARL) Director for the anticipated U.S. Agency for International Development’s Power Africa Empower Nigeria program. The program has three ambitious, interconnected objectives, to: 1) end energy poverty; 2) accelerate a carbon-free future; and 3) bolster energy sector investment and innovation.
    • Under objective 1, ending energy poverty, the Empower Nigeria program will increase the availability of and access to affordable, reliable, sustainable, and clean energy in Nigeria. This is to reach measurable economic growth and achieve development outcomes, such as reducing poverty, improving livelihoods, and increasing inclusive access to electricity-enabled services in areas such as health, education, sanitation and food security. Activities under this objective will also support the accelerated connection of more Nigerian homes, businesses, and institutions to electricity and increase its productive use.
    • Through objective 2, accelerating a carbon-free future, Empower Nigeria will work to reduce greenhouse gas emissions from the energy sector by supporting cleaner electricity generation delivered by the grid and accelerating distributed renewable energy projects. The program will also support government resource planning leading to the adoption and integration of renewable energy sources and solutions to meet climate action commitments.
    • Under objective 3, Empower Nigeria will help introduce new technologies, innovations, and financing that scales access and impact, increases access to private capital investment, including improved uptake of climate funds, and working in partnership with state governments and regional West African institutions, improving the enabling environment for energy sector investment and innovation.

    Position Summary:

    • The MEARL Director will lead the monitoring, evaluation, adaptation, research and learning components for this five-year, $50-90 million USAID-funded project.
    • This position will be based in Abuja, with frequent travel within Nigeria required. Final recruitment for this position is contingent on a contract award to DT Global and is subject to USAID approval.

    Primary Responsibilities:

    • Develop the project's overall MEARL strategy and plans in alignment with USAID requirements.
    • Lead the design, implementation, and oversight of monitoring systems to track project performance and results.
    • Manage data collection, analysis and reporting for all project indicators and evaluation questions.
    • Conduct baseline, midterm, and final evaluations per USAID standards.
    •  Identify research needs and opportunities to generate evidence and learning for program adaptation.
    • Lead efforts to apply learning, make course corrections and adapt programming approaches.
    • Disseminate findings, results and lessons learned to key stakeholders.
    • Build MEARL capacity of project staff, partners, and stakeholders.
    • Ensure that effective knowledge management systems are in place.
    • Liaise with USAID and partners on MEARL issues.
    • Manage and mentor MEARL staff.
    • Provide technical oversight of, and support the management of, MEARL partners, contractors, and vendors.
    • Oversee the development and implementation of all MEARL tools and technologies.

    Education & Minimum Qualifications:

    • Master's degree in a relevant field such as international development, evaluation, social sciences or statistics.
    • Minimum of ten (10) years of experience designing and managing MEARL for international development projects.
    • Experience in energy/electrification programming strongly preferred.
    • Experience working on USAID-funded projects required.
    • Excellent analytical and communication skills.
    • Strong leadership, project management and team management abilities.
